The Role of Color Analysis
Color analysis is a powerful tool for refining your style and ensuring that your clothing complements your natural coloring. Different skin tones, hair colors, and eye colors look best in different shades. For example, individuals with warm undertones may thrive in earth tones, golds, and oranges, while those with cool undertones may look stunning in blues, silvers, and purples. Determining your seasonal color palette—whether you’re a Spring, Summer, Autumn, or Winter—can provide valuable guidance when selecting clothing, accessories, and even makeup. Many online resources and personal stylists offer color analysis services, and the investment can significantly elevate your overall appearance and confidence. It is about finding the colors that make your skin glow and your eyes sparkle.
| Spring | Warm & Light | Peach, Coral, Light Green | Black, Navy |
| Summer | Cool & Light | Pastels, Lavender, Baby Blue | Orange, Gold |
| Autumn | Warm & Deep | Olive, Mustard, Burgundy | Silver, Bright Pink |
| Winter | Cool & Deep | Black, White, Royal Blue | Peach, Mustard |
Beyond seasonal analysis, understanding value – how light or dark a color is – and chroma – how bright or muted a color is – can further refine your color choices. Incorporating this knowledge will help build a wardrobe where every piece harmonizes with your complexion.

Effective Folding and Hanging Techniques
The way you fold and hang your clothes can significantly impact the amount of space you have available. Mastering effective techniques can free up valuable real estate in your closet. Delicate items like sweaters should be folded rather than hung to prevent stretching and distortion. Use the KonMari method, which involves folding clothes into compact rectangles that stand upright, allowing you to see everything at a glance. For items that are prone to wrinkling, such as dress shirts and trousers, invest in quality hangers and ensure they are evenly spaced to allow for proper airflow. Proper placement and space management will not only create a visually appealing closet but also extend the lifespan of your clothes.

Building a Versatile Capsule Wardrobe
A capsule wardrobe is a curated collection of essential clothing items that can be mixed and matched to create a variety of outfits. The goal is to minimize the number of clothes you own while maximizing your styling options. The concept revolves around choosing timeless pieces in neutral colors that can be dressed up or down depending on the occasion. Essential items typically include a well-fitting pair of jeans, a classic white shirt, a black blazer, a little black dress, a trench coat, and comfortable yet stylish shoes. Building a capsule wardrobe requires careful planning and a focus on quality over quantity. By investing in durable, versatile pieces, you can create a wardrobe that will last for years and adapt to changing trends. It is a sustainable and practical approach to fashion that emphasizes personal style and conscious consumption.
Choosing Quality over Quantity
When building a capsule wardrobe, prioritizing quality is paramount. Investing in well-made garments crafted from durable fabrics will ensure that your pieces stand the test of time. Pay attention to details such as stitching, fabric weight, and construction. Look for natural fibers like cotton, linen, wool, and silk, which are typically more breathable and long-lasting than synthetic materials. While the initial investment may be higher, you’ll ultimately save money in the long run by avoiding frequent replacements. A smaller wardrobe filled with high-quality pieces will always be more satisfying and stylish than a larger wardrobe filled with cheap, disposable items. Plus, taking care of quality fabrics will also extend their lifespan.
